Exploring The Features And Techniques Of Digital Photography A The ever evolving technology of photography is exciting and inspiring. this course is designed to give students experiences with the creative and technical aspects. students will use digital cameras, to take, compose, manipulate & edit digital photos. This document is a course syllabus for a digital photography i class at skyline high school. the syllabus outlines that students will learn the creative and technical aspects of photography using digital cameras, photoshop, and other software. they will cover the history of photography, composition techniques, and produce a portfolio.

Skyline high school digital photography i. 1. basic functions of the digital camera. 2. basic occupational health and safety practices. 3. photographic composition. 4. uploading and saving basic image files. 5. editing photographs. 6. creating a photostory. 7. saving images for the web and email photographic attachments. introducing the basic functions of the digital camera . aim:. Digital camera basics: this unit explores the different types of cameras. everything from the phone camera, to the point and shoot, to the high quality dslrs. photo composition: this unit shows students how to take quality photos (no matter what kind of camera they have).
